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
54498547 2492597 1441
5201013 5200935007 778201174
5201013 5200935007 778201174
48577435272 00 3677103860
All about undefined
Interested in learning more?
5201013 5200935007 778201174
48577435272 00 3677103860
See more
11460078375 1446 7768047
3719049879 51511672040 75 553
See more
68 6453790683 601
92 0953 959601
See more